gpt4 book ai didi

python - Kivy 在布局末尾添加小部件

转载 作者:太空狗 更新时间:2023-10-30 02:58:14 24 4
gpt4 key购买 nike

kivy doc有函数 add_widget(widget, index=0, canvas=None) 我们必须能够设置一个索引来定位小部件。

index: int, defaults to 0

Index to insert the widget in the list. Notice that the default of 0 means the widget is inserted at the beginning of the list and will thus appear under the other widgets. For a full discussion on the index and widget hierarchy, please see the Widgets Programming Guide.

因此,首先我尝试对小部件顺序进行任何更改的任一索引。然后我想在列表的末尾而不是开头插入我的小部件。

如果你有什么想法:)

最佳答案

我找到了解决方案:

self.add_widget(your_widget, len(self.children))

如果您打印 self.children,您将看到添加在列表末尾的对象,并且它会反转 View 中的显示顺序。

关于python - Kivy 在布局末尾添加小部件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34675297/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com